Margiotta, who has been swimming for the last six years, talked about why she decided on Tampa.
“When I visited, I really enjoyed the swim team. I liked the coach and the atmosphere,” she said.
|
|
Some of her accomplishments in high school include being co-captain and co-Most Valuable Player all four years and state champion from 10th-12th grade. She holds Salmen records in the 50-yard freestyle (26.26 seconds) and 100 free (58.43), 100-butterfly (59.46) and 100 back (1:03.08). She was also part of school record relay teams, including the 200 medley (2:12.36), 200 free (1:56.65) and the 400 free (4:26.20).
The senior said she enjoyed her high school experience because it wasn’t always real competitive.
“It’s a lot more relaxed than year-round swimming,” Margiotta said. “It just lets you have fun. You’re around a lot of people you’re already friends with at school.”
Margiotta has also been swimming for the Hurricane Swim Team under coach Ed Kelly for the last eight years. With the Hurricanes, she is a Louisiana State Champion in the 100-yard butterfly, 200 fly and 200-meter fly, medley relay and freestyle relay.
Kelly praised the abilities of Margiotta and said Tampa is getting a good athlete.
“Emilee’s got a lot of talent,” Kelly said. “I think if she continues on the path where she should be, she could do very well for Tampa.”
Margiotta said Kelly taught her a lot about the aquatic sport.
“I’ve learned everything I know about swimming from coach from swim technique, to appreciate who you’re swimming with and swimming for the right reasons helps a lot,” Margiotta said.
Margiotta, who has been a member of the National Honor Society the last two years, is the daughter of Joe and Anne Margiotta of Slidell.
